Staging: vt6655: fix possible Read buffer overflow

If pDevice->sOpts.nRxDescs{0,1} or nTxDescs[{0,1}] is zero, the loop ends with
i == 0, and we write aRD{0,1}Ring[-1]. apTD{0,1}Rings[-1] respectively.
